The Lung Cancer Score in 23120, Moseley, Virginia is 90 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.

96.39 percent of the population in 23120 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 35.58 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 4.93 percent of the residents in 23120 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 3.06 members with about 2.31 cars available per household.

An estimate of 94.58 percent of the residents in 23120 has some form of health insurance. 10.82 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 88.99 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.

A resident in 23120 would have to travel an average of 5.12 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Bon Secours St Francis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 23120, Moseley, Virginia.

As of , an estimate of 13,947 residents live in 23120 with a median age of 36.1 years. 33.65 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 6.89 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 44.45 percent of the residents in 23120 is currently married, and 11.71 percent of the population has never been married.

The monthly median household income in 23120 is $13,362.75.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 23120 is approximately $2,060. The median household spends about 15.42 percent of their income on housing.
